TYPICAL DRUG DESIGN PROJECT

The expectations concerning factors such as time, cost, and quality are to be made explicit at the crucial initiation phase of the project. These factors, when combined, form the framework by which eventual project risks and performance can be evaluated. The three factors— time, cost, and quality—are the primary criteria conventionally used to measure project performance.

Regarding the time factor, there are two key needs. Firstly, there is a real need to organize and deliver the project. Secondly, there is also a real need to establish key or milestone dates that must be met if the project is to meet its deadline. Such milestones can initially be set at high or strategic levels regarding the project overall.

As for the cost factor, generally, there is a cost constraint in that there may be limited financial resources allocated to a project. Therefore, it may be necessary to investigate these two key areas. Firstly, evaluating the initial project price forecast is crucial as this is required to develop a meaningful management cost control system. Secondly, identifying the project cost limits, overall initial design, and relevant development cost limits is crucial as the availability of such reliable cost information will enable us to decide whether the project should proceed and, if so, which proposal would facilitate the optimum use of finance.

Regarding the quality factor, a draft quality statement must be in place to set out the anticipated quality plan and quality assurance requirements. Such information will ensure that the relevant standards that can be achieved with the project budget are made known to the client.

BIANA INSTITUTE - Fall-Spring Program

September 6, 2025 - April 25, 2026

BIANA INSTITUTE proudly announce that Prof. Igor Tsigelny, will initiate an educational Fall-Spring Program which will cover a range of topic areas and vary according to the students’ background and interests.

The potential projects would include: molecular modeling and simulation; personalized medicine; metabolomics; molecular mechanisms of diseases including but not limited to cancer, neurodegenerative diseases, psychological disorders, viral diseases; machine learning and AI.
